In January-February 2021, a decrease in the number of road traffic accidents involving children and injured minors was observed across the Republic of Belarus, while the number of children killed in road accidents remained at the same level.

The situation with child road traffic injuries was most unfavourable in the Vitebsk region, where two child passengers died as a result of a head-on collision in the Dokshytsy district, as well as in Minsk city, where the number of road accidents involving children and injured minors increased.

59% of injured children were involved in road traffic accidents as pedestrians.

In the current year, 5 road traffic accidents involving minors have occurred in the Vitebsk region, in which 2 children died and 4 received injuries of varying severity.

In order to reduce accidents in the region, from March 15 to March 21, 2021, a set of preventive measures is being carried out aimed at preventing road traffic accidents involving minors, as well as vulnerable road users, under the slogan "Life is not a game. There will be no second chance!"
